No, there is no direct bus from George Town to Pattaya. However, there are services departing from George Town station and arriving at Pattaya station via Hat Yai.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 25h 35m.
George Town to Pattaya bus services, operated by New Asian Travel, depart from Komtar Bus Terminal station.
George Town to Pattaya bus services, operated by New Asian Travel, arrive at Pattaya Pannipa station.
The distance between George Town and Pattaya is 838.6 km. The road distance is 1,308 km.
